Understanding Diagnostic Imaging: A Simple Guide

Diagnostic visualization methods offer a valuable view into the patient's internal workings. This easy overview briefly describes typical kinds like X-rays, CT scans, MRI, and ultrasound. X-rays use radiation to create representations of bones , while CT scans merge X-rays with computer analysis for comprehensive layered views. MRI utilizes powerful fields and frequencies to display visualizations of soft tissues , and ultrasound uses vibrations to form real-time images – often used for examining fetuses. Understanding these tools can enable you to completely comprehend your healthcare path .

Diagnostic Imaging Explained: Types of Picture & Their Applications

Medical imaging utilizes various techniques to generate scans of the physique , aiding in diagnosis and treatment of a wide array of illnesses . Frequent types include X-rays, which employ electromagnetic rays to show bones and compact tissues; Digital Tomography (CT) pictures give detailed cross-sectional looks using X-rays and digital processing ; Magnetic Resonance Picture (MRI) leverages strong magnetic and wireless waves to generate highly clear images of soft tissues and systems ; and Sound wave , which employs sound waves to generate dynamic pictures of inside systems . Each modality gives unique advantages for evaluating specific medical problems .
